Essential Tips for the Respectful Traveler
#respectfultravelseoul
My review focuses less on the beauty and more on the practical reality: this is a functioning, living residential neighborhood. It's crucial for every visitor to remember this. The local residents have strict hours (tourists are generally asked not to visit outside 10:00 AM to 5:00 PM) to minimize disruption, and there are signs everywhere asking for absolute quiet. Unfortunately, many tourists ignore this, turning the famous streets into loud, congested thoroughfares. If you want a peaceful, authentic experience, you must visit first thing in the morning, right when the designated tourist window opens, and actively keep your voice down. The best parts are often found by respectfully wandering off the main, crowded photo spots into the smaller, quieter side alleys where the residents have put up charming signs and potted plants. Visiting here requires a level of courtesy and mindfulness that goes beyond a typical tourist stop, but doing so makes the experience far more rewarding for everyone.
